How do voice AI agents cheat during phone screens, and can proctoring catch them?

TL;DR: Voice AI agents can listen to a phone screen in real time and generate answers a candidate reads or repeats, or in more advanced cases, respond autonomously through voice cloning. Standard phone screens have no defense against this since there's no video signal to analyze. The fix is stacked audio verification: outbound-only calling, SMS 2FA to confirm phone ownership, and voiceprint baselines matched against later interview stages.

Phone screens are the least-defended stage in most hiring pipelines precisely because there's no video to analyze — which is exactly where voice AI agents operate.

Evidence

  • Classet.ai's 2026 operator guide describes the defense explicitly: "Candidate-side voice agents currently struggle with naturalistic interruption, back-channel sounds, and ambient consistency" — meaning these are the specific signals that catch them.
  • The same guide recommends stacking four signals: outbound verification to the phone number on file, SMS 2FA during the call, audio liveness checks for ambient noise and interruption behavior, and a voiceprint baseline matched against later stages.
  • BambooHR's 2026 fraud guide lists "real-time coaching via chat or earpieces during interviews" and "AI-voice generators" among the documented proxy-interview tactics already observed in hiring pipelines.

Comparison: phone-screen defense layer vs what it catches

| Defense layer | Catches AI-generated live answers | Catches a different person answering | Catches voice cloning | |---|---|---|---|---| | No defense (standard phone screen) | No | No | No | | Outbound-only calling to number on file | No | Partial | No | | SMS 2FA mid-call | No | Yes | No | | Audio liveness (ambient noise, interruption behavior) | Yes | Partial | Yes | | Voiceprint baseline vs later interview stage | Partial | Yes | Yes |

Step-by-step: stack your phone-screen defenses

  1. Call candidates outbound to the phone number on file, not an inbound shared line.
  2. Send an SMS 2FA code mid-call to confirm the candidate is holding that phone.
  3. Run audio liveness analysis for ambient noise, interruption patterns, and back-channel sounds during the call.
  4. Record a voiceprint baseline to match against the candidate's later video interview.
  5. Treat any single-layer failure as inconclusive — require at least two corroborating flags before escalating.

FAQ

Can one defense layer alone stop this? No — each signal is individually beatable. Classet.ai's guidance is explicit that stacking multiple signals is what makes proxy fraud hard to maintain across screening stages.

Is this only a risk for technical roles? No — any high-volume phone-screening process is exposed, since the lack of video is the vulnerability, not the role type.

Does voiceprint matching require extra candidate effort? No — it uses audio already captured during the normal screening and interview calls, with no separate enrollment step for the candidate.
